code execution has been interrupted

  • Initiateur de la discussion Initiateur de la discussion Lauglé
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

L

Lauglé

Guest
Bonjour,
Dans un document EXCEL relatant la vie d'un produit, je souhaite faire tourner 2 conditions de dates automatiques, et ce, pour des utilisateurs différents.
Grâce à l'aide que j'ai pu avoir sur le forum, j'ai écrit cela sous forme de macro.

'Date automatique de signature du Manager
Private Sub Worksheet_Change(ByVal Target As Range)
If Range("PLMval") <> 0 Then
Range("DATEval") = Time
End If

'Date automatique de clôture de la dérogation par la qualité
If Range("AD4") = "CLOSE" Then
Range("AK4") = Time
End If

End Sub


Cependant, VBA bloque dès la première date automatique avec le message "code execution has been interrupted" et semble coincé sur le "End if" (en surligné jaune):


Quel est la solution pour résoudre ce pb ?
En vous remerciant. Cordialement.
Christophe.
 
Re : code execution has been interrupted

Bonjour

A mon avis le fait d'ecrire la date déclenche un événement Change qui en écrivant la date déclenche un événement Change qui......


essayes

Code:
Private Sub Worksheet_Change(ByVal Target As Range)
[COLOR="Red"]Application.EnableEvents = False[/COLOR]
If Range("PLMval") <> 0 Then
Range("DATEval") = Time
End If

If Range("AD4") = "CLOSE" Then
Range("AK4") = Time
End If
[COLOR="red"]Application.EnableEvents = True[/COLOR]


End Sub
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Réponses
3
Affichages
643
Réponses
2
Affichages
1 K
G
Réponses
9
Affichages
1 K
S
Réponses
0
Affichages
1 K
samia89
S
M
Réponses
2
Affichages
1 K
M
A
Réponses
9
Affichages
1 K
A
B
Réponses
9
Affichages
2 K
Biork
B
L
Réponses
0
Affichages
1 K
L
Retour